The first phase in Bassano’s four-tower master plan is a 43-storey tower that provides 318 one- to three-bedroom homes—and it’s selling now.
Imagine Italian elegance, family tradition and intimate, progressive living all in one meticulously designed master-planned community. This is Bassano—an intimate urban village designed by Boffo Developments, bringing Italian traditions to modern living in the Brentwood neighbourhood of Burnaby.
Bassano is more than a project—it is a thoughtful legacy of craftsmanship and design that epitomizes Italian elegance. The first phase in the four-tower plan features a 43-storey tower that provides spacious 318 one- to three-bedroom homes.
With interiors designed by Scott Trepp and his ingenious team at Trepp Design Inc., Bassano offers an authentic ‘Made in Italy’ experience. Italian influence is evident throughout the development, from the architectural intent and finishing materials, to the unparalleled craftsmanship, exceptional livability and design standards that characterize Bassano and all Boffo homes.
Kitchen and bathroom fixtures from Gessi, an Italian brand typically used in single-family homes, are complemented by large-format Italian slab backsplashes, through which veins of porcelain extend seamlessly behind the open shelving in perfect alignment. Imported custom cabinetry and bespoke wardrobe systems are crafted with nuanced finishes, finessed for touch.
Homeowners can individualize their spaces with a choice of two colour palettes—Chiaro (light) and Scuro (dark)—each a reflection of quintessential Italian style. Combined, the words form “chiaroscuro”, an emotive Renaissance painting technique used to enhance tonal contrast. The “Chiaro” palette is reminiscent of a cappuccino, while “Scuro” offers more contrast and drama, including Bertazzoni’s newly released “Carbonio” finish on the oven.
Further custom options include a choice of matte black or polished chrome Gessi fixtures; a dining height or counter height custom table made from quartz countertop and kitchen cabinetry material; and gas or induction cooktop.
The project’s amenity design centred on cultivating several welcoming indoor and outdoor gathering spaces to draw family and friends together. Families can make memories at a ground-level indoor/outdoor lounge that flows into expansive park space, reminiscent of an Italian piazza, where people might gather for an espresso or glass of wine and enjoy each other’s company in the open air.
Designed to enhance social connection and wellness, amenities include a full-service concierge, a work-share lounge and an expansive health club with yoga studio, steam room and sauna, plus two guest suites and a 43rd-level rooftop lounge with a 3,800-square-foot terrace and panoramic views. A 23,000-square-foot park with a perimeter pathway offers the perfect setting for a morning walk or quiet solitude.
Bassano tells a story. It draws from historical family traditions and honours Boffo’s history, and is named after Bassano del Grappa, a village in northern Italy that is cherished by the Boffo family. Boffo built its first homes in Burnaby over 50 years ago—Bassano celebrates Boffo’s return to the area and promises to forge a lasting legacy for the region, the Boffo family and homeowners.
